Output 85e2d390a08eecc103e669eb32e5ca23c3a8020d84fe2a581eff6478667d43bf:3

value
16498442
script pubkey
OP_0 OP_PUSHBYTES_20 5d39384aa8d9d0ae5fd756f5997c71d90bfdd03b
address
bc1qt5unsj4gm8g2uh7h2m6ejlr3my9lm5pmlfkzqy
transaction
85e2d390a08eecc103e669eb32e5ca23c3a8020d84fe2a581eff6478667d43bf
confirmations
155839
spent
true